There have been a few people die recently that were not directly related to Commodore but were related to the 8 bit ecosystem and several people have suggested / recommended we add some mention of their passing to our site. To that end we have just added an TECH LEGENDS OBITUARY section which shows up in the main site in the top menu bar as OBITS: https://www.commodore.ca/category/tech-obituaries/

There are a few people I will personally be adding in the coming weeks like Paul Allen, Jack Tramiel and Jim Butterfield but it is not something I want to do ongoing, so we are looking for someone to add to that category.

I do not want to write obit's from scratch because there are so many good ones already out there. I think the best way to pay our respects is take a few snippets from an existing obit and provide full credit and links to the source. In this way the source gets some solid links (which helps them) and we do not spend days doing research to write a few paragraphs.

For example the legendary tech writer Tom Halfhill just told me that Bill Godbout died in the California wildfires so I used about 20% of TheRegister's fine obit. https://www.commodore.ca/2018/11/bill-g ... nov-2018/
